Axis2中有三种配置文件来配置系统。第一个是配置全局系统(全局配置),第二个是配置一个服务(服务配置),第三个是配置一个模块(模块配置)。 1、全局配置(axis2.xml) axis2.xml位于AXIS2_HOME/conf目录下面,在此文件中…
在json字符串转java bean时,一般的对象,可以直接转,如:一个学生类,属性有姓名、年龄等 但是如果存在List集合就会出新net.sf.ezmorph.bean.MorphDynaBean cannot be cast to 错误。 解决方…
前提: 1、存在某个应用:hello 2、该应用存放路径:D:\apache-tomcat-5.5.17\webapps\hello 3、Tomcat的server.xml部分配置信息如下: ... <Context path="" reloa…
简介 本 系列 文章向您展示如何使用反向 Ajax 技术开发事件驱动的 Web 程序。第 1 部分 介绍了 Reverse Ajax、轮询、流、Comet 和长轮询。第 2 部分 介绍了如何使用 WebSocket 实现 Reverse Ajax,还…
最近使用spring mvc做项目,数据格式是json,有一个功能是实现记录请求的参数,而请求的参数是整个RequestBody,Controller里是用过@RequestBody获取的。实现方法是通过一个Filter读取整个RequestBody…
package services; /** * Title: * * @author yuanzw 创建时间:2010-3-1 下午03:07:14 Description: * @version */ // 注意:是客户端的ip,不是获取本机的ip…
第一RPC方式,不生成客户端代码 第二,document方式,不生成客户端代码 第三,用wsdl2java工具,生成客户端方式调用 Java代码 package samples.quickstart.client; import javax.xml.…
当jetty容器与eclipse集成之后,启动jetty容器部署项目后,当想要修改静态html或者css、js文件 时 会提示此文件正在运行不能保存,需要停止jetty容器才能保存文件。这样是我们开发调试非常的麻烦。 于是,找到了一种解决方案如下: …
在内存中开辟一个ByteOutputStream,然后将拦截的响应写入byte[],写入完毕后,再将wrapper的byte[]写入真正的response对象 下面的例子是《Spring 2.0核心技术与最佳实践》中的例子: package net.…
Window系统,在catalina.bat里添加配置: SET CATALINA_OPTS=-server -Xdebug -Xnoagent -Djava.compiler=NONE -Xrunjdwp:transport=dt_s…
通过Axis2(版本1.4.1)与Tomcat(5.5.27)的结合,Axis2在Tomcat的webapps目录下,只要将满足一定目录结构的web服务的相关文件拷贝到axis2\WEB-INF\services目录下,便可以完成该服务的部署。 …
最近一个项目需要调用一个webservice接口,遇到一个问题。项目中的jdom版本为0.9,而webservice client需要用到jdom1.0。如果将jdom版本升级则会造成现有系统异常。 因此需要在不改变现有项目jar的情况下解决…
导言 WebService存在于互联网当中的组件,具有独立性,跨平台和技术,通过URL进行定位调用;优点是可以重复使用组件服务可以跨平台和技术,实现不同程序之间的交互可以使用组件服务灵活组合,提高资源利用率,节省资源 一、WebService开发…
1.HTTP BASIC认证 在HTTP中,基本认证是一种用来允许Web浏览器或其他客户端程序在请求时提供以用户名和口令形式的凭证。在发送之前,用户名追加一个冒号然后串接上口令。得出的结果字符串再用Base64算法编码。例如,用户名是Aladdin,…
一.下载与安装JBoss 在本文中,我下载的JBoss版本为:JBOSS5.0 Beta4。 下载地址: http://www.jboss.org/jbossas/downloads/ 在如上的下载页中下载JBOSS5.0 …